[Update] The Academy Says It’s ‘Extremely Upset’ Over Teyana Taylor Security Incident + Thanks Her For Showing ‘Remarkable Grace’
The Academy of Motion Picture Arts and Sciences is addressing an incident involving Teyana Taylor that occurred at the end of the Academy Awards.
In a statement, the Academy said it was “extremely upset” to learn about Taylor’s experience and emphasized that the treatment of every guest at the ceremony is its responsibility.
“We were extremely upset to learn about the experience endured by Teyana Taylor at the end of the Oscars ceremony last night,” the organization said. “We have worked with Teyana over the last several months during awards season, and she has been nothing short of remarkable, supportive, kind, and all about community.”
The situation reportedly unfolded after the film “One Battle After Another” won Best Picture. Taylor had stepped offstage to assist film executives who were having difficulty getting onto the stage. When she attempted to return, a security guard allegedly stopped her and put his hands on her, prompting a brief confrontation.
The Academy noted the guard was part of its outside security partner, SIS, but said it has made clear that the behavior “is not acceptable.”
The organization also thanked Taylor for showing “remarkable grace” and said it is taking steps to ensure similar incidents do not occur again.
